3. Andrea Ranocchia

RanocchiaClub: Inter Price: £7.5m Signing the Italian international might seem like a difficult prospect, given that he is playing at Inter, but it's easy to pick him up in the summer at the end of your first season, if you can promise at least Europa League football (though that's not a pre-requisite by any means.) He is a genuine bargain at £7.5m when the likes of Papadopoulis are going for almost three times as much, especially as his Potential Ability rating is a guaranteed 5 stars. Ranocchia is a solid performer, edging on spectacular every game, and crucially he scores goals, thanks to a perfect Heading stats, and a powerful presence from set pieces in particular. After a year or so, the Italian will have become the first player chosen in your team, so valuable is he to any defence, and he stakes a very good claim to be the biggest bargain in the entire game (aside from the attacking options who can score even more valuable goals.)
